偷偷摘套内射激情视频,久久精品99国产国产精,中文字幕无线乱码人妻,中文在线中文a,性爽19p

六步教您輕松解決MySQL表編碼轉(zhuǎn)換問題

數(shù)據(jù)庫 MySQL
MySQL中的表編碼轉(zhuǎn)換問題難倒了不少人,下文就教您如何六步驟就解決這個問題,讓您從此不必為此而頭疼。

MySQL表編碼轉(zhuǎn)換是一個比較常見的問題,讓不少人都傷透腦筋。下面就教您MySQL表編碼轉(zhuǎn)換問題的解決方法,希望對您學(xué)習(xí)MySQL表編碼轉(zhuǎn)換能有所幫助。

步驟一 將待導(dǎo)出的數(shù)據(jù)表的表結(jié)構(gòu)導(dǎo)出(可以用Phpmyadmin、mysqldump等,很簡單就不說了),然后將導(dǎo)出的create table語句的CHARSET=latin1改為CHARSET=utf8,在目標(biāo)庫newdbname中執(zhí)行該create table語句把表結(jié)構(gòu)建好,接下來開始導(dǎo)出-導(dǎo)入數(shù)據(jù)。命令:

./mysqldump -d DB_Dig > /usr/local/tmp/tables.sql

步驟二 命令行:進(jìn)入mysql命令行下,mysql -hlocalhost -uroot -p*** dbname

步驟三 執(zhí)行SQL select * from tbname into outfile '/usr/local/tbname.sql';

步驟四 將tbname.sql轉(zhuǎn)碼為utf-8格式,建議使用UltraEditor,可以直接使用該編輯器的'轉(zhuǎn)換->ASCII到UTF-8(Unicode編輯)',或者將文件另存為UTF-8(無BOM)格式

步驟五 在mysql命令行下執(zhí)行語句 set character_set_database=utf8; 注:設(shè)置mysql的環(huán)境變量,這樣mysql在下一步讀取sql文件時將以utf8的形式去解釋該文件內(nèi)容

步驟六 在mysql命令行下執(zhí)行語句 load data infile 'tbname.sql' into table newdbname.tbname;

MySQL表編碼轉(zhuǎn)換過程中藥注意:千萬不要忘了第四步。
 

 

 

【編輯推薦】

Mysql多表查詢的實現(xiàn)

Mysql臨時表的用法

拆表用的MySQL存儲過程

MySQL鎖表簡介

詳解MySQL數(shù)據(jù)表類型

責(zé)任編輯:段燃 來源: 互聯(lián)網(wǎng)
相關(guān)推薦

2010-11-19 10:18:11

網(wǎng)絡(luò)連接故障

2010-06-09 17:58:14

UML活動圖

2010-06-18 18:18:48

UML活動圖

2009-10-27 17:40:35

Oracle表空間狀態(tài)

2009-12-21 10:31:04

2010-11-24 14:03:28

mysql表索引

2010-09-26 13:51:48

SQL游標(biāo)

2009-09-09 09:46:00

MyEclipse配置

2009-04-27 11:17:51

網(wǎng)絡(luò)管理子網(wǎng)劃分

2010-09-24 15:50:03

2010-07-09 12:08:36

設(shè)置SNMP協(xié)議

2009-11-13 17:32:37

2010-02-22 09:38:22

WCF開發(fā)

2010-10-08 11:41:38

PHP連接MYSQL

2013-08-23 09:30:56

BYOD方案BYODMDM

2010-06-29 19:23:20

UML活動圖

2011-03-03 10:55:07

2009-12-11 13:31:31

策略路由配置

2011-07-30 13:28:03

2010-10-19 13:05:31

Sql Server遠(yuǎn)
點贊
收藏

51CTO技術(shù)棧公眾號